My new FREE Ships Radio Licence arrived today, completely unsolicited. What's more all of the amendments that I have made, on line, during the course of the year have been included sans error. It was even sent out four weeks early in order to provide ample time for the cancellation of standing orders etc.

I printed a 2nd copy of mine and made it an A5 one while I was at it. That is a more covneient size and fits into a small resealable plastic bag. It is not a photocopy so foreign officials should not be able to object.

Don't forget that if you register with the Ofcom website you will be able to make any changes necessary, eg new equipment, changes of address or apply for a licence for a new boat on line with no charge.
